About Northeastern:
Founded in 1898, Northeastern is a global research university and a world leader in experiential learning. The same commitment to connecting with the world drives our use-inspired research enterprise. The university offers a comprehensive range of undergraduate and graduate programs leading to degrees through the doctorate in nine colleges and schools. Our campuses in Charlotte, N.C., San Francisco, Seattle, and Toronto are regional platforms for undergraduate and graduate learning and collaborative research. Northeastern pursues advanced research in security and materials at the Innovation Campus in Burlington, Massachusetts, and in coastal sustainability at the Marine Science Center in Nahant, Massachusetts.

About the Opportunity:
Working closely and at the direction of the AVP of Facilities Services, the Senior Director of Facilities Services will assist with the direction, organization, coordination of the overall performance of Building Services, Landscape Services, Suburban Campus Facilities, Athletic Facilities and the Transportation and Fleet Management departments.

Responsibilities:
Responsible in assisting the AVP in the delivery of services in a cost-efficient and timely manner meeting the needs of the campus community on a daily basis. Collaborate with Facilities Services Directors and HR on Building Services and Transportation/Warehousing union negotiations. Assist AVP with crisis management and special event management as required. Work in partnership with the Facilities Services Directors in the development, supervision and coordination of all the areas under the responsibilities of the AVP of Facilities Services, to include the cleaning of over 8 million square feet of academic and dormitory facilities; coordination of maintenance schedules of building service and landscaping operations at all Northeastern campuses, Athletic Facilities operations, and Transportation/Warehousing/Fleet operations. Work closely with the AVP to plan and manage the contracts that fall under the responsibilities of the AVP of Facilities Services including development of RFP's and negotiating contracts. Responsible for communicating out to the campus community the impact of operations that fall under the responsibility of the AVP of Facilities Services.

Maintain and establish standards and protocols and act as coordinator between the University and contractors associated with cleaning, pest control and snow removal. Develop, analyze and control budgets. Develop and oversee curriculum for safety and other trainings for services personnel in partnership with HR. Work in cooperation with the AVP to manage and oversee all emergency facilities services operations, i.e. snow removal, flood cleanup, along with being a strategic part of the Crisis Management Team. Assist in the development and maintenance of disaster recovery and business continuity plans and oversee training of related personnel in these areas throughout the year. Participate in all crisis management drills and review protocols regularly. Advise SVP on protocols and policies to ensure response in emergency events is professional and competent. Be available 24/7/365 for on-campus facilities-related emergencies for management of operational staff as needed. Provide feedback to AVP and VP to establish improved procedures in emergency events.

Qualifications:
Minimum qualifications include a Bachelor's degree preferably in Business/Management or related field and 10 years of seasoned managerial experience specifically in services field at a large institution. Proven leadership skills and experience. Strong communication and articulation skills as well as experience with union negotiations. Proven ability to work with personnel at all levels within the University. Excellent interpersonal skills with the ability to interact with a diverse workforce. Knowledge of OSHA rules and regulations. This position requires a criminal background check.
